Mitch Mitchelson is co-chair of the 2019 Southeastern White Collar Crime Institute, where Meredith Kingsley and Jason Popp will be speaking. The program is sponsored by the ABA White Collar Crime Committee and the ABA Criminal Justice Section. This year’s conference includes presentations by U.S. Solicitor General Noel J. Francisco and Georgia Attorney General Christopher M. Carr.
Meredith Kingsley will be speaking on the panel “Electronic Discovery and the Evolution of Rule 16 in the Digital Era.” The panel will discuss recent developments in the law of criminal discovery, especially as it relates to electronic discovery.
Jason Popp will be speaking on the panel “Health Care Fraud Enforcement – The Final Frontier.” This panel will examine the state of health care fraud investigations and prosecutions over the past year.
